Transaction

f8407cd8ef9b8805ad82cf7aa7082a122ea1770490a0b7c7fffa59f7cd52e4da
279,060 confirmations
Timestamp
1608497474
Block662,254
Fee11,074 sats
Fee rate49.2 sats/vB
view on mempool.space

Inputs & Outputs